Beauty Pick of the Week

My beauty pick of the week this week features one of the products that we are giving away in one of our Woman’s Day Hampers, it is the Liquid Gold Pure Tissue Oil by Busby. Liquid Gold Pure Tissue Oil is a clinically proven face and body oil formulated, by Busby Natural Oils, to improve the appearance of scars, stretch marks, wrinkles, ageing and dehydrated skin.

Our mission is to develop and manufacture premium products, which are natural, have proven benefit, and retail at affordable prices. ~ Busby Natural Oils

As a woman of almost forty and a mom of two I am always on the look out for products that are beneficial for both stretch marks, ageing and dehydrated skin. I used tissue oil after both my births and still use it to prevent scaring or dry skin, so I was super excited to try out Liquid Gold Pure Tissue Oil and I am really loving it! I especially love the fact that the tissue contains natural oils such as Avocado, Grape Seed and Rose Hip oils giving it the added advantage of being a natural formulation. The bottle has a pump-action top which makes for extremely easy use and application. The tissue oil also comes in a wand size, which is perfect for carrying in your make-up or travel bag. It has a wonderful natural fragrance.

Liquid Gold is more than 85% natural. The only non-natural ingredients include Cetearyl Ethylhexanoate (for fast effective absorption), added Vitamin E (vital for efficacy) and the IPM emollient (of which only 30% is non-natural). The use of natural ingredients provides for the product’s success in terms of its efficacy and its suitability for sensitive skin.

I found that the Liquid Gold Pure Tissue Oil was easily absorbed by my skin and did not leave my skin feeling greasy. I have just started using this product, so I will definitely report back in the next few months to let you know the long-term effect of using it.
